Paint Fincastle 2025: a celebration of art and history

The streets of historic Fincastle will come alive with color and creativity on Saturday, June 7, (rain date June 8) from 10 a.m. – 3 p.m. as artists from near and far gather for “Paint Fincastle” 2025, a plein air painting event celebrating the beauty and history of this cherished Virginia town.

Hosted by the Botetourt County Historical Society Inc., and Open Studios Botetourt, Paint Fincastle invites artists of all skill levels to set up their easels throughout the town, capturing its stunning architecture, scenic landscapes, and vibrant historic spirit.

Following the resounding success of its inaugural event last year, Paint Fincastle is destined to quickly become a highlight of the local arts calendar! The 2024 event brought together a diverse group of artists who filled the town with energy and creativity, producing stunning works that showcased Fincastle’s timeless charm. Community members and visitors alike enjoyed watching the artistic process unfold and viewing the finished pieces during the closing reception, held at the museum.

The event will once again culminate in a small reception and exhibition at the museum from 3 p.m. – 4 p.m., where the public will have the opportunity to view original artwork created throughout the day.

Paint Fincastle is open to artists of all ages and experience levels. Registration is now open, and participants can sign up now through June 3.

For more information about Paint Fincastle, including registration details and event updates, visit Open Studios Botetourt’s Facebook page or Botetourt County Historical Society’s website and social media.
